DIVOCK ORIGI has had his contract with AC Milan terminated... 942 days after his last appearance for the Italian club.

The fan favorite, 30, joined the team in the summer of 2022 after his contract with Liverpool expired.

He failed to make a significant impact during his first season at San Siro, scoring only twice in 36 appearances.

More than two and a half years later, the Serie A club announced Origi's departure with a brief 26-word statement.

It stated: “AC Milan can confirm the termination of Divock Origi’s contract by mutual consent. The Club wishes him all the best for the future.”

After his struggles at San Siro, Origi moved to on a season-long loan in the summer of 2023.

This temporary move did not yield favorable results, as Origi managed to score just once in 22 appearances for Forest, without finding the net in the Premier League.

According to French outlet L’Equipe , Origi was reportedly earning around £65,000 a week at AC Milan.

Meanwhile, the Italian newspaper Gazzetta dello Sport reported that the forward declined all transfer interest following his loan at Forest.

After the conclusion of the 2024 summer transfer window, it was determined that Origi would train away from AC Milan.

The former Liverpool player reportedly split his time between Rome and Florence while working with a personal trainer.

Origi, who scored 41 goals in 175 appearances for Liverpool, is fondly remembered by the Kop.

During his eight years at Anfield, Origi notably enjoyed a remarkable run in 2019, scoring goals in the semi-final victory over , the decisive goal in the final against , and a last-minute winner in the Merseyside derby against Everton.
